Dean Louis Press, 69, passed away unexpectedly, on Thursday, April 18, 2019.

Dean was born in Spokane, Wash., on July 11, 1949, the son of Dean O and Maria Press. He grew up in Spokane, graduating from North Central High School in 1967. He joined the U.S. Army, serving in Vietnam with the 1st Infantry Division out of Ft. Riley, Kansas, earning two overseas bars and the Vietnam Service Medal.

Returning home, he worked as a private contractor in home construction, and married Carolyn Buchanan on April 7, 1972.

He is survived by his wife, Carol; and daughters Tamara (Tony Poelstra), Shelly (Dexter Soule) and Tara. Also surviving are five grandchildren; his brother, Terry; his sister, Maria; and other relatives and many friends.

He was preceded in death by his parents and his brother, George.
